Maury County is a county located in the U.S. state of Tennessee, in the Middle Tennessee region. As of the 2010 census, the population was 80,956. Its county seat is Columbia. Maury County is part of the Nashville-Davidson-Murfreesboro-Franklin, TN Metropolitan Statistical Area.
Geography
According to the U.S. Census Bureau, the county has a total area of 616 square miles (1,600 km²), of which 613 square miles (1,590 km²) is land and 2.4 square miles (6.2 km²) (0.4%) is water.
Demographics
As of the census of 2010, there were 80,932 people and 33,332 households residing in the county. The population density was 132 people per square mile (51/km²). There were 37,470 housing units at an average density of 61 per square mile (24/km²).
